II.1.4) Short Description: SWC is a Non-Departmental Public Body sponsored by the Department for the Economy. The College services the geographical area of Counties Tyrone and Fermanagh. There are five campus locations at Cookstown, Dungannon, Omagh, two at Enniskillen (Fairview Campus and Technology and Skills Centre) and a number of out centres. The College has approximately 500 full-time staff and a similar number of part-time staff and an annual budget of approximately 42 000 000 GBP. The College offers a wide range of vocational and non-vocational courses such as Training for Success and provides a service to the community, local schools, business and industry. It provides courses ranging from basic skills to Higher National Diploma and Degree Level programmes. The supply of motor vehicle equipment is deemed both an essential and critical activity of SWC which must be managed efficiently and cost effectively and in line with relevant legislation and standards.

III.2.2) Contract performance conditions: The successful contractors performance on the contract will be regularly monitored. A Contractor not delivering on contract requirements is a serious matter. It means the public purse is not getting what it is paying for. If a contractor fails to reach satisfactory levels of contract performance they will be given a specified time to improve. If, after the specified.. time, they still fail to reach satisfactory levels of contract performance, the matter will be escalated to senior management in CPD for further action. If this occurs and their performance still does not improve to satisfactory levels within the specified period, it may be regarded as an act of grave professional misconduct and they may be issued with a Certificate of Unsatisfactory Performance and the contract may be terminated.
